Cupertino Election 2022 Results: Jonsen Leads Sheriff's Race
The polls are closed and voters have had their say on state and local races.

CUPERTINO, CA — The polls are closed in Santa Clara County, and voters will soon know the 2022 General Election results.
In the Cupertino City Council race, with 52.6 percent of precincts reporting at 9:23 p.m., Sheila Mohan (18.8 percent), J.R. Fruen (17.8 percent) and Claudio Bono (15.9 percent) led a field of eight candidates for the three open seats.
In the Santa Clara County sheriff’s race, as of 9:23 p.m. p.m. with 44 percent of the vote counted, Robert Jonsen (52.5 percent) leads Kevin Jensen (47.5 percent).

There are 1,005,533 registered voters in Santa Clara County of which 514,199 (51.14 percent) are registered as Democrats, 165,427 (16.5 percent) are registered as Republicans, and 25,893 (2.6 percent) have chosen no party preference.
